SNAP (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program), or EBT (Electronic Benefits Transfer, formerly known as food stamps) is a federal program that provides monthly funds for people to buy the food they need to thrive. Using your EBT card at market couldn’t be easier! Swipe your card with the staff BEFORE you head to buy from vendors, then you will be given an amount of wooden tokens in $5 and $1 denominations that matches your withdrawal from your card. You can then use those wooden tokens to shop at market.

In addition, there are several periods during the year in which the market receives “Fresh Connect Checks” through a state grant. These checks are given to EBT users who make a transaction at market.

As of July 2023: For every $2 you spend at market, you will receive a Fresh Connect Check (FCC) worth $2, up to $50 per day in FCCs. This doubles your spending power at market! At the Saturday and Sunday Markets at our Pavilion at Steamboat Landing, our Tuesday Downtown Market or Wednesday East Hill Market, and at our Triphammer Marketplace Winter Market – just check in with staff on duty and ask them to complete the transaction for you.
